    Navigating the Organic Baby Food Industry: Market Size and Key Players

    0
    By Jenny G. Ellis on October 14, 2023 Business

    The organic baby food industry is currently experiencing a remarkable surge, driven by a global shift towards healthier nutrition choices and increased awareness of the importance of organic ingredients. Parents today are more discerning regarding their babies’ nutrition, which has led to a surge in demand for organic baby food products. This article delves into the market size, share, and some key players in this thriving industry, including HiPP, Kabrita, and Nanny Care.

    The Organic Baby Food Revolution

    The organic baby food industry has evolved significantly in recent years. What was once a niche market has become a significant player in the overall baby food sector. This transformation can be attributed to several factors, including heightened health consciousness among parents, concerns about pesticides and GMOs, and a desire to provide their infants with the best possible start in life.

    Market Size and Growth

    The global organic baby food market has grown rapidly over the past decade. According to market research, the industry’s size is projected to reach a staggering USD 13.91 billion by 2027,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 10.1% from 2020 to 2027. This remarkable growth can be attributed to various factors:

    Health-Conscious Parenting: Parents increasingly seek healthier, natural, and chemical-free infant options. Organic baby food, free from artificial additives and pesticides, aligns perfectly with these preferences.

    Environmental Concerns: Growing awareness of the environmental impact of conventional agriculture has prompted many parents to opt for organic products that promote sustainable farming practices.

    Stringent Regulations: Strict regulations and standards for organic certification have boosted consumer confidence in organic baby food products.

    Innovative Product Offerings: Companies like HiPP, Kabrita, and Nanny Care have played a pivotal role by introducing a wide range of innovative products, from organic purees to snacks and cereals, catering to different age groups.

    Market Share and Key Players

    The organic baby food industry is highly competitive, with numerous players vying for market share. Some of the key players dominating this sector include:

    HiPP Organic: HiPP has carved a prominent place in the organic baby food industry, known for its unwavering commitment to organic farming and high-quality baby food products.

    Kabrita: Kabrita is recognized for its unique approach, offering organic goat milk-based baby food products. It appeals to parents looking for alternatives to traditional cow’s milk-based formulas.

    Nanny Care: Nanny Care formula is another notable player specializing in goat milk-based nutrition for infants and toddlers. It has gained recognition for its high-quality organic offerings.

    Nature’s Best: This company offers a wide range of organic baby food options and is known for its commitment to organic farming.

    Plum Organics: A popular choice among parents, Plum Organics offers diverse organic baby food products with creative flavors.

    Future Prospects

    As consumers prioritize health, sustainability, and unique nutritional options for their infants, the organic baby food industry is poised for further growth. Innovations in product development, expansion into new markets, and a deepening commitment to sustainability are expected to be key drivers of this industry’s continued success.

    In conclusion, the organic baby food industry has witnessed remarkable growth in recent years, with a promising future. With increasing consumer awareness and a strong emphasis on health and environmental concerns, this industry’s market size and share are set to expand further, ensuring a healthier start in life for the newest generation of consumers. HiPP, Kabrita, and Nanny Care, along with other key players, will continue to play essential roles in shaping this dynamic industry.
